I edit both long and short-form content ranging from corporate ads and docustyle promos to narrative features and multi-cam live performances.

I chose to pursue editing as my career because it brings me up close to the human drama of life and living. Oftentimes a producer or director will hand me footage and say 'have at it'; their hands-off approach is because of their trust in me to edit together a piece in a compelling way, accentuating emotional beats. But this is just half the editor's role. Being a team player and collaborating effectively with other professionals is also paramount to making the final piece as best as it can be.

I work exclusively as an editor. I find it is a full-time job keeping up with the latest in the technical advances of postproduction as well as keeping talent and skills honed in the art and craft of editing.
